PREPARATORY


Meaning of PREPARATORY in English

— preparatorily , adv.

/pri par"euh tawr'ee, -tohr'ee, -pair"-, prep"euhr euh-/ , adj.

1. serving or designed to prepare: preparatory arrangements.

2. preliminary; introductory: preparatory remarks.

3. of or pertaining to training that prepares for more advanced education.

adv.

4. preparatory to , in advance of; before: The astronauts met with the press preparatory to lifting off.

[ 1375-1425; late ME praeparatorius. See PREPARE, -TORY 1 ]
